Passé à vendre is a 1936 French film featuring a plot centered around blackmail and intrigue. Directed in the early era of sound cinema, this film resonates with collectors interested in classic French cinema.

Passé à vendre is a drama film with elements of blackmail and intrigue.
The director of Passé à vendre is not specified in the provided data.
The top cast includes Jeanne Aubert, Pierre Brasseur, Max Michel, and Thérèse Dorny.
Passé à vendre was released in 1936.
